Los Angeles Dodgers @ Philadelphia Phillies

1978-08-15 Β· Night game Β· Veterans Stadium Β· Att: 38386 Β· night Β· 2:07

Los Angeles Dodgers defeated Philadelphia Phillies 5–4. Los Angeles Dodgers put up 2 in the 2nd. Doug Rau earned the win and Lance Rautzhan picked up the save. Rick Monday went 3-for-4 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.
